  • Biography of Marilyn Milian

    Marilyn Milian was born on July 27, 1971, in Miami, Florida, to Cuban immigrant parents. Her early life was marked by challenges, but her determination to succeed was evident from a young age. Milian's academic excellence earned her a full scholarship to the University of Miami, where she graduated with a degree in Political Science. She later attended the University of Miami School of Law, becoming the first Cuban-American female judge in Florida.

    Career Highlights and Achievements

    Marilyn Milian's career is a testament to her dedication and passion for the legal field. She began her professional journey as a prosecutor in the Miami-Dade County State Attorney's Office, where she quickly gained a reputation for her tenacity and fairness. Her success in this role paved the way for her appointment as a judge in the Miami-Dade County Circuit Court.

    The People's Court: Her Role and Impact

    Marilyn Milian's role on "The People's Court" has been instrumental in shaping her career and public image. The show, which premiered in 1981, has become a staple of daytime television, offering viewers a glimpse into real-life legal disputes. Milian's approach to resolving cases is both pragmatic and empathetic, earning her widespread acclaim.
